After receiving a bachelor's degree in music at USC, he would go on to earn his master's degree at UCLA and teach music theory there. [53][54], Horner died on June 22, 2015, when his turboprop aircraft, a Short Tucano[55] with registration number N206PZ, crashed into the Los Padres National Forest near Ventucopa, California. His father, who had been born in Czechoslovakia, moved to the US in 1935, and was an art director and set designer who won Oscars for his work on The Heiress (1949) and The Hustler (1961). He began his film career in the late 1970s by working on shorts for the American Film Institute, and wrote his first full-length score for 1979s The Lady in Red (directed by Lewis Teague, but re-released by Roger Corman in 1980 as Guns, Sin and Bathtub Gin). 10. While Horners relationship to his fans was strongTitanic remains the best-selling orchestral soundtrack of all time, mostly due to the wild popularity of Horners collaboration with Celine Dion on My Heart Will Go Oncritics often accused him of borrowing too much of his music from classical composers, as well as of frequent repurposing of his own material. Throughout the 1980s, 1990s and 2000s, Horner wrote orchestral scores for family films (particularly those produced by Steven Spielberg's Amblin Entertainment), with credits for An American Tail (1986); The Land Before Time (1988); The Rocketeer, Once Around and An American Tail: Fievel Goes West (1991); Once Upon a Forest and We're Back! He received his eighth and ninth Academy Award nominations for A Beautiful Mind (2001) and House of Sand and Fog (2003), but lost on both occasions to composer Howard Shore. He was known for the integration of choral and electronic elements, and for his frequent use of motifs associated with Celtic music.[1][2]. Horner collaborated on multiple projects with directors Don Bluth, Jean-Jacques Annaud, Mel Gibson, Walter Hill, Ron Howard, Joe Johnston and Terrence Malick. "[30], Avatar brought Horner his tenth Academy Award nomination, as well as nominations for the Golden Globe Award, British Academy Film Award and Grammy Award, all of which he lost to Michael Giacchino for Up.[31]. After earning a master's degree, he started work on his doctorate at the University of California, Los Angeles (UCLA), where he studied with Paul Reale, among others.
